Southampton | England, Map, History, Facts | Britannica Southampton, city and English Channel port, a unitary authority in the historic county of Hampshire, southern England It lies near the head of Southampton Water, on a peninsula between the estuaries of the Rivers Test and Itchen
Southampton – Travel guide at Wikivoyage Southampton is the largest city in Hampshire, on the south coast of England A busy cruise ship and container port, Southampton is the European end of the last Transatlantic ocean liner route, the Queen Mary II to New York, and in 1912 was the point of departure for the Titanic Southampton has been a settlement since Roman and Saxon times
